Amita
Pal
Senior Professor, Division of Plant
Biology
PhD: University of Calcutta (Botany - 1977) Research interest
- To understand the molecular mechanism of yellow mosaic virus (YMV)
resistance in Vigna mungo.
- A molecular insight of the differential regeneration
response of two cotyledon types of V. radiata.
- Molecular characterization and phylogenetic
relationship assessment of the tropical bamboo species/ germplasms.
